Quick Polenta Lasagna

Directions

  1. heat oven to 400°F Coat an 8-cup casserole dish with cooking spray.
  2. Slice each tube of polenta into 9 rounds. Arrange 9 rounds in a single layer over the bottom of the baking dish. Set aside.
  3. In a medium bowl, mix together ricotta cheese, 1 cup of the mozzarella, garlic powder, pepper and egg. Spread mixture in an even layer over polenta.
  4. In a small bowl, mix together pasta sauce, and chopped sausage. Spread half of the mixture over cheese. Arrange remaining 9 rounds of polenta in a single layer over sauce, then top with remaining sauce.
  5. Sprinkle with Parmesan cheese and remaining 1 cup mozzarella cheese over sauce. Spray a sheet of foil with cooking spray, then use it to cover lasagna and bake for 20 minutes.
  6. Remove foil, and bake for another 15 minutes, or until cheese is lightly browned. let stand for 5 minutes before serving.
